Quote:
Originally Posted by nightwolf View Post
isn't that the difference between a truly "cooling seat" and a seat that just blows air to circulate it around your back? i recall reading on here a few years back that BMW just used ventilation (the latter) to try to move air around you so you don't get stuck to the seat. other brands use actual cooled air blasting out of the seat. i could be waaaaayyy off here, so happy to be corrected
Nope, that is indeed how it works. To be fair to BMW, MOST brands use ventilated rather than cooled. I have them on my current and previous Dodge vehicles, but honestly rarely use them. When I do, I definitely notice if I'm in workout clothes or similar, but barely notice in jeans or work clothes. Probably not going to opt for ventilated seats in the future, though if and when manufacturers start doing cooled seats as standard I may change my mind.

Quote:
Originally Posted by Sedan_Clan View Post
Quote:
Originally Posted by jstein55 View Post
BMW and their color pallet is extremely boring. 3 blues, a gray, and black and white. No red, orange, green or even a silver and why are the red interior limited to the coupes and coupe-suv's???
How is that any different than the E46, E9X, F3X, etc. Sure, there was a red, but greens, etc.? Not for a regular 3.
Yes there were, I owned two Fern Green 3-series. I still have the original brochures from the E46 and E83 in my house (photo below). 2 Reds, Silver, Light Yellow, Light and Dark Blue, and Fern Green (the best E36/E46 color) were all available with similar variations for the E83 and these were non-M vehicles. The E9X also came available in two reds and a green.
